Executive Director, Oncology Business Unit Strategy
Introduction to role:
Drive innovation and impact at AstraZeneca by leading strategy for our industry-leading oncology pipeline. Collaborate with R&D and the Oncology Business Unit to shape and deliver cutting-edge therapies that improve patient outcomes and bring us closer to eradicating cancer.
As Executive Director, Oncology Business Unit (OBU) Strategy, you will lead a high-impact agenda at the intersection of science, medicine, and business. Working with a team of experts across Oncology R&D and the OBU, you will be responsible for creating and implementing strategies to deliver an industry‑leading and innovative oncology pipeline that improves patient care and outcomes. These strategies will be built through rigorous analyses, actionable insights, innovative thinking, and cross‑functional teamwork. This is an opportunity for a motivated, collaborative, data‑driven leader to help AstraZeneca advance its bold ambition to one day eradicate cancer as a cause of death.
Accountabilities:
- Set integrated oncology strategy: Lead development and implementation of therapy area, tumour, and indication strategies that align into a single, company‑wide oncology strategy with Oncology R&D and global franchise partners.
- Engage senior leadership: Provide disciplined, insights‑driven valuations and strategic recommendations to C‑suite stakeholders to guide portfolio and investment decisions.
- Own tumor portfolio leadership: Serve as the single point of contact and “single voice” for OBU tumor strategy, chairing bimonthly tumor forums and establishing best practices and transparent coverage across priority tumors (e.g., Breast, Lung).
- Drive commercial analytics and forecasting: Lead market research, forecasting, and insight generation to shape global brand strategies, R&D decisions, supply planning, and TA scenario analyses across multiple GPTs and assets.
- Deliver robust pipeline forecasts: Produce rigorous, assumption‑based forecasts for all tumor pipeline assets through the annual cycle, clearly articulating risks, opportunities, and context for senior leaders.
- Ensure process excellence and governance: Drive clarity and consistency across key business processes (forecast reviews, investment cases, TA/portfolio reviews, business and audit reviews), including partnering with Finance VPs on annual impairment assessments.
- Navigate complex development and market dynamics: Integrate study designs, TPPs, CDPs, combination strategies, competitive and pricing landscapes, and stage‑specific disease strategies to inform prioritization and investment.
- Steward major investments and opportunities: Lead large investment requests and business opportunity assessments to optimize value creation across evolving tumor markets.
- Lead and influence across the enterprise: Guide and develop Directors/Associate Directors, maintain trusted partnerships with clinical, commercial and strategy leaders, and influence senior stakeholders across OBU and Oncology R&D without formal authority.
Essential Skills/Experience:
MBA or PhD
8+ years in biopharmaceuticals or related fields
Extensive experience in oncology
Strong consultative and communication skills
A strong scientific background and strategic analytical skills
Proven experience in pharmaceutical industry or consulting in which you have inputted to global pipeline strategy (market assessment, competitor analysis, forecasting)
Excellent analysis and fact-based decision-making
Experience with data and/or a science research/ bio-pharmaceutical environment
Highly intellectually capable with agility and adaptability
Motivated by working in a fast-paced field with clear societal impact
Understanding of general business and core marketing principles and application to future healthcare market challenges
Familiar with the oncology drug development process and necessary strategic and commercial touch points
Able to influence without authority and establish and maintain credibility with senior audiences
Resourceful, motivated, decisive and proactive; must be able to manage multiple priorities in a fast-growing organization;
Attention to detail but also a big picture thinker & communicator
A critical thinker with experience of identifying and driving key projects and providing researched, verified, relevant information to leaders.
Preferred Skills/Experience:
PhD in life sciences
Experience of setting up short- and long-term strategic plans
Understanding of clinical data and clinical trial design
Experience in at least two major geographies (e.g. US, EU, Japan, China)
Thorough understanding of regulatory and pricing dynamics in major markets
